In St. Petersburg, neo-Nazis took responsibility for the murders of foreigners
On June 2, 2009, some media outlets in St. Petersburg received a message signed by the "National Socialist Brigade "White March"". The authors of the message stated that they take responsibility for three murders of foreigners in St. Petersburg. In particular, it is reported that "since the beginning of the year, the brigade's militants physically destroyed 3 non-Slavs, on March 11 on Borodinskaya street, on April 20 on Malaya Pushkarskaya and on May 3 on Kharchenko street.
